Anyone who has been following this project for the last couple of years knows that the original plan was for Home Depot to move to a new site next to Toys R Us near the Belt Parkway when Lowe’s opens, leaving Home Depot’s Avenue U site open for a different type of retailer. There were also plans for some type of Big Box Store to be built by the Belt Parkway as well. Though, now with the failing economy in the equation, I wonder if those original plans will ever become reality.
